Five minutes into Wednesday’s game between Manchester City Legends and Premier League All-Stars, the home fans chanted “Steve Gerrard, Gerrard, he gave it to Demba Ba” even though he wasn’t playing.
The song is in obvious reference to when Gerrard slipped over during a game against Chelsea in 2014, a moment that cost Liverpool the Premier League title.
Fans across the country continue to troll Gerrard, but Liverpool supporters were left perplexed by the chants considering they came during Man City’s greatest ever player’s farewell match.
Vincent Kompany’s testimonial, a game where there’s a squad of City “legends” playing, and the first thing the City fans chant is about Steven Gerrard.

As for the actual game, over 51,000 fans turned up at the Etihad to watch Kompany’s testimonial end in a 2-2 draw, but the Belgium defender was ruled out with a hamstring injury.
The Belgian defender poked fun at himself in his press conference ahead of kick-off.
“You might have noticed, I’m not playing – I just had to be injured for my own testimonial,” he said.
